• Skip to content
  • Skip to link menu
KDE API Reference
  • KDE API Reference
  • kdeutils API Reference
  • KDE Home
  • Contact Us
 

kgpg

  • sources
  • kde-4.14
  • kdeutils
  • kgpg
  • core
Classes | Namespaces | Typedefs | Enumerations
kgpgkey.h File Reference
#include <gpgme.h>
#include <QSharedDataPointer>
#include <QSharedData>
#include <QPointer>
#include <QObject>
#include <QList>
#include <QDateTime>
Include dependency graph for kgpgkey.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Classes

class  KgpgCore::KgpgKey
 
class  KgpgCore::KgpgKeyList
 
class  KgpgCore::KgpgKeyPrivate
 
class  KgpgCore::KgpgKeySub
 
class  KgpgCore::KgpgKeySubList
 
class  KgpgCore::KgpgKeySubPrivate
 

Namespaces

 KgpgCore
 

Typedefs

typedef QPointer< KgpgKeySubList > KgpgCore::KgpgKeySubListPtr
 

Enumerations

enum  KgpgCore::KgpgItemTypeFlag {
  KgpgCore::ITYPE_GROUP = 1, KgpgCore::ITYPE_SECRET = 2, KgpgCore::ITYPE_PUBLIC = 4, KgpgCore::ITYPE_PAIR = ITYPE_SECRET | ITYPE_PUBLIC,
  KgpgCore::ITYPE_GSECRET = ITYPE_GROUP | ITYPE_SECRET, KgpgCore::ITYPE_GPUBLIC = ITYPE_GROUP | ITYPE_PUBLIC, KgpgCore::ITYPE_GPAIR = ITYPE_GROUP | ITYPE_PAIR, KgpgCore::ITYPE_SUB = 8,
  KgpgCore::ITYPE_UID = 16, KgpgCore::ITYPE_UAT = 32, KgpgCore::ITYPE_REVSIGN = 64, KgpgCore::ITYPE_SIGN = 128
}
 
enum  KgpgCore::KgpgKeyAlgoFlag {
  KgpgCore::ALGO_UNKNOWN = 0, KgpgCore::ALGO_RSA = 1, KgpgCore::ALGO_DSA = 2, KgpgCore::ALGO_ELGAMAL = 4,
  KgpgCore::ALGO_DSA_ELGAMAL = ALGO_DSA | ALGO_ELGAMAL, KgpgCore::ALGO_RSA_RSA = 0x10001
}
 
enum  KgpgCore::KgpgKeyTrustFlag {
  KgpgCore::TRUST_MINIMUM = 0, KgpgCore::TRUST_INVALID = 1, KgpgCore::TRUST_DISABLED = 2, KgpgCore::TRUST_REVOKED = 3,
  KgpgCore::TRUST_EXPIRED = 4, KgpgCore::TRUST_UNDEFINED = 5, KgpgCore::TRUST_UNKNOWN = 6, KgpgCore::TRUST_NONE = 7,
  KgpgCore::TRUST_MARGINAL = 8, KgpgCore::TRUST_FULL = 9, KgpgCore::TRUST_ULTIMATE = 10, KgpgCore::TRUST_NOKEY = 11
}
 
enum  KgpgCore::KgpgSubKeyTypeFlag { KgpgCore::SKT_ENCRYPTION = 0x1, KgpgCore::SKT_SIGNATURE = 0x2, KgpgCore::SKT_AUTHENTICATION = 0x4, KgpgCore::SKT_CERTIFICATION = 0x8 }
 
This file is part of the KDE documentation.
Documentation copyright © 1996-2020 The KDE developers.
Generated on Mon Jun 22 2020 13:42:08 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006

KDE's Doxygen guidelines are available online.

kgpg

Skip menu "kgpg"
  • Main Page
  • Namespace List
  • Namespace Members
  • Alphabetical List
  • Class List
  • Class Hierarchy
  • Class Members
  • File List
  • File Members
  • Related Pages

kdeutils API Reference

Skip menu "kdeutils API Reference"
  • ark
  • filelight
  • kcalc
  • kcharselect
  • kdf
  • kfloppy
  • kgpg
  • ktimer
  • kwallet
  • sweeper

Search



Report problems with this website to our bug tracking system.
Contact the specific authors with questions and comments about the page contents.

KDE® and the K Desktop Environment® logo are registered trademarks of KDE e.V. | Legal